@charset "utf-8";/* Home CSS */html, body {  margin: 0px;  padding: 0px;  border: 0px;  height: 100%;}body {  font: 1em/1.25 Arial, Helvetica, sans-serif;}th, li, dd, dt, ul, ol, q, acronym, abbr, a, input, select, textarea {  margin: 0;  padding: 0;  font: normal normal normal 1em/1.25 Arial, Helvetica, sans-serif;}a, a:link, a:visited, a:active, a:hover {   text-decoration: underline;  color: #00578a;}img { border: none; }img.space { margin: 7px 0 7px 0; }table {  margin: 0;  padding: 0;  border: none;}.outline { border: 1px solid #9acfe4; padding: 10px; }/* Header */div#headerbg { height: 80px; width: 100%; background-image: url(http://www.abundatrade.com/images/NEW/headerbg.jpg); }div#headerbg div.inner { width: 800px; margin-left: auto; margin-right: auto; }div#headerbg a#logoheader { float: left; }div#headerbg div#tagheader { float: right; margin: 40px 0 0 0; color: #666666; font-size: 18px; letter-spacing: -1px; }div#headerbg div#tradetag { float: right; margin: 0; }div.navheader div.fundnav { width: 814px; margin-left: auto; margin-right: auto; }div.navheader img#fundtag { float: left; margin: 0; }/* Navigation */.navheader { 	clear: both; 	width: 100%; 	position: relative; 	height: 35px;     margin: 0; 	text-align: center; 	background-image: url(http://www.abundatrade.com/images/NEW/navbg.jpg); }.navheader ul, .fundnav { width: 814px; margin-left: auto; margin-right: auto; }.navheader ul li { display: inline; }/* Drop Menu */#dropmenudiv{position:absolute;margin: 0;border:1px solid #999999;border-bottom-width: 1px;font:normal 12px Arial;line-height: 20px;z-index:100; }#dropmenudiv a{width: 100%;display: block;text-indent: 5px;border-bottom: 0;padding: 1px 0;color: #ffffff;text-decoration: none;font-weight: bold;line-height: 20px;}#dropmenudiv a:hover{ background-color: #00578a;}/* Body */.homebody { width: 800px; margin-left: auto; margin-right: auto; background-color: #ffffff; }.bodybg { width: 850px; height: inherit; margin-left: auto; margin-right: auto; background-color: #ffffff; }/* Roller Image */img.roller { margin: 10px 0 0 0; }/* Feature */.feature { clear: both; float: left; margin: 0 0 18px 0; width: 800px; height: 300px; border: 0; }.feature img { margin: 0; padding: 0; spacing: 0; border: 0; }/* Scrollbox */.topten { float: right; margin: 0 0 18px 0; width: 202; height: 300px; border: 1px solid #ffffff; border-left: 0; }td.toptencell { border-bottom: 1px solid #cccccc; border-top: 0; border-right: 0; border-left: 0; }table.small { font-size: 10px; color: #666666; }img.toptenimg { margin: 0 10px 0 10px; }/* Action */.action {  	width: 798px; 	height: 100px; 	background-image: url(images/NEW/actionbg.jpg); 	border: 1px solid #cccccc;	margin: 0 0 18px 0;}.valuetext { margin: 8px 0 0 0; color: #666666; font-size: 18px; letter-spacing: -1px; text-align: center }.buttons { margin: 7px 8px 0 8px; }/* Miscellaneous */.switch { clear: both; text-align: center; color: #666666; font-size: 16px; font-weight: bold; padding: 10px; border: 0; }.quote { clear: both; text-align: center; color: #cae4f1; font-size: 14px; padding-top: 15px; border: 0; }.linkback { clear: both; text-align: center; color: #666666; font-size: 12px; border: 0; }/* Mini Features */.minis { clear: both; margin: 0 0 10px 0; }img.minileft { float: left; margin: 0; }img.miniright { float: right; margin: 0 0 0 4px; }.social { 	float: right;	width: 597px;	height: 71px;	border: 1px solid #cccccc;	margin: 7px 0 18px 0;}.social p { margin: 10px 10px 0 10px; color: #666666; font-size: 14px; }.social ul { margin: 10px; }.social ul li { 	display: inline; 	margin: 5px; 	vertical-align: text-top;	color: #666666;	font-size: 12px;	font-family: Arial, Helvetica, sans-serif;}/* Footer */div#footerbg {	min-height: 300px;	width: 100%;	background-image: url(http://www.abundatrade.com/images/footstacks.jpg);	background-color: #0588bc;	clear: both;}div#footerbg div.inner { width: 800px; margin: 0 auto; padding-top: 40px; }div#footerbg div.inner ul { margin: 0; text-align: center; }div#footerbg div.inner ul li { 	display: inline; 	margin: 5px;	color: #ffffff;	font-size: 12px; }div#footerbg div.inner ul li a { color: #ffffff; text-decoration: none; }div#footerbg div.inner ul li a:hover { text-decoration: underline; }div#footerbg div.siteseals { width: 300px; margin-left: auto; margin-right: auto; padding-top: 10px; }div.siteseals span.green { width: 103px; margin: 0 50px 0 0; }div.siteseals span.rate { width: 115px; margin: 0; }/* Trade Catalogue */.title { font-size: 16px; font-family: Arial, Helvetica, sans-serif; color: #000000; }.price { font-size: 14px; font-family: Arial, Helvetica, sans-serif; color: #000000; }.msrp { text-decoration: line-through; }.your { font-weight: bold; color: #00578a; }.small { font-size: 12px; font-family: Arial, Helvetica, sans-serif; color: #000000; }/* List Submission Page */.listbody { 	width: 1000px; 	margin-left: auto; 	margin-right: auto; 	background-color: #ffffff;}.boxes {	width: 180px;	height: 600px;	float: left;	margin: 18px 0 18px 0;}.list {	width: 811px;	height: 600px;	display: block;	background-color: #ffffff;	float: right;	margin: 18px 0 18px 0;}#applemenu{margin: 5px 0;padding: 0;width: 180px; /*width of menu*/border: 1px solid #9A9A9A;}#applemenu div.silverheader a{background: black url(silvergradient.gif) repeat-x center left;font: normal 12px Arial, Helvetica, sans-serif;color: white;display: block;position: relative; /*To help in the anchoring of the ".statusicon" icon image*/width: auto;padding: 5px 0;padding-left: 8px;text-decoration: none;}#applemenu div.silverheader a:visited, .applemenu div.silverheader a:active{color: white;}#applemenu div.selected a, .applemenu div.silverheader a:hover{background-image: url(silvergradientover.gif);color: white;}#applemenu div.submenu{ /*DIV that contains each sub menu*/background: white;padding: 5px;height: 450px; /*Height that applies to all sub menu DIVs. A good idea when headers are toggled via "mouseover" instead of "click"*/color: #666666;font-family: Arial, Helvetica, sans-serif;font-size: 12px;}#applemenu div.submenu img { margin: 5px 7px 5px 7px; }#applemenu div.submenu blockquote { margin: 7px 25px 7px 25px; }#applemenu div.submenu em { font-size: 10px; }/* Fund a Cause */#fundbg  { 	background-image: url(images/fundBG.jpg);	height: 460px;	width: 800px;}#fundbg h1  {	color: #ffffff;	font-size: 22px;	letter-spacing: -1px;	padding: 10px 0 0 0;	margin: 0;}img.fundheader { margin: -19px 0 0 0; }.fundlogo { margin: 40px 55px 10px 55px; }#fundbg div.howto  { 	background-image: url(images/fundhowBG.jpg);	float: left; 	height: 366px;	width: 333px;	margin: 35px 0 0 50px;}#fundbg div.howto p {	text-align: left;	color: #ffffff;	font-size: 14px;	margin: 5px 15px 5px 80px;	line-height: 18px;}#fundbg div.howto img {	margin: 20px 35px 0 35px;	padding: 0;	border: 0;}#fundbg div.ftdcause {	background-image: url(images/causesBG.jpg);	height: 183px;	width: 342px;	float: left;	margin: 35px 0 0 20px;}#fundbg div.ftdcause img { margin: 12px 0 0 70px; padding: 0; border: 0;  }#fundbg div.causes p {	text-align: left;	color: #666666;	font-size: 14px;	margin: 15px 15px 0 20px;	line-height: 16px;}#fundbg div.causes a { color: #00578a; }#fundbg div.causes {	background-image: url(images/causeBG.jpg);	height: 168px;	width: 342px;	float: left;	margin: 15px 0 0 20px;}#fundbg div.causes img {	margin: 20px 0 0 0;	padding: 0;	border: 0;}#fundbg div.ftdcause ul {	float: left;	margin: 20px 0 0 30px;}#fundbg div.ftdcause ul li {	color: #000000;	font-size: 14px;	line-height: 16px;	list-style: none;}#fundbg div.ftdcause p {	clear: left;	float: left;	margin: 10px 0 0 30px;	font-size: 10px;	line-height: 12px;}#fundkitbg { 	background-image: url(images/fundBG.jpg);	width: 800px;}div.kitlist {	width: 620px;	margin-left: auto;	margin-right: auto;}div.kitlist h1  {	color: #00578a;	font-size: 30px;	letter-spacing: -1px;	margin: 0 0 20px 0;}div.kitlist #name {	color: #444444;	font-size: 18px;}div.kitlist li {	color: #666666;	font-size: 14px;	margin: 0 0 10px 0;	list-style-image: url(images/FundBullet.jpg);}/* About Us */table.us td {	border: 1px solid #0588bc;	width: 240px;	vertical-align: top;}table.us td img {	float: left;	margin: 10px;}table.us p.meet {	font: Arial, Helvetica, sans-serif;	font-size: 36px;	color: #0588bc;	text-align: center;	line-height: 36px;}table.us p.title {	font: Arial, Helvetica, sans-serif;	font-size: 18px;	color: #0588bc;	line-height: 18px;	text-align: left;	margin-top: 10px;}table.us p.text {	font: Arial, Helvetica, sans-serif;	font-size: 14px;	color: #000000;	line-height: 14px;	text-align: left;	padding-left: 10px;	padding-right: 10px;	margin-top: 10px;}/* Mentions */table.mentions img a, a:visited {	border: 2px;	border-color: #ffffff;}table.mentions img a:hover, a:active {	border: 2px;	border-color: #298f00;}/* Refer Thanks */.referth { color: #00578A; font-size: 35px; }/* Featured Cause */h1.ps  {	color: #ffffff;	font-size: 22px;	letter-spacing: -1px;	padding: 20px 0 0 0;}.psone  { 	background-image: url(images/MMtrade_bg.jpg);	height: 250px;	width: 800px;}.psone p {	color: #000000;	font-size: 14px;	line-height: 16px;}.psone ul { margin: 0 0 0 20px; }.psone ul li {	font-size: 14px;}.competition ul { margin: 0 20px 0 40px; }.competition ul li { font-size: 14px; }.psinfo  { 	background-image: url(images/MMbuy_bg.jpg);	height: 150px;	width: 800px;	font-size: 14px;}.psintro	{	text-align: left;	color: #000000;	font-size: 14px;	margin: 20px 20px 0 20px;} 	/* Article */img.letter { float: left; margin-right: 10px; }img.incpic { float: right; margin: 10px 0 10px 10px; }p.incp { font-family: Times New Roman, Times, serif; margin: 10px 0 0 0; }/* SellingBin.com landing page */#landbg h1  {	color: #ffffff;	font-size: 22px;	letter-spacing: -1px;	padding: 10px 0 0 0;}#landbg  { 	background-image: url(images/landbg.jpg);	height: 560px;	width: 800px;}#landbg div.howto  { 	background-image: url(images/fundhowBG.jpg);	float: left; 	height: 366px;	width: 333px;	margin: 10px 0 0 0;}#landbg div.howto p {	text-align: left;	color: #ffffff;	font-size: 14px;	margin: 5px 15px 5px 80px;	line-height: 18px;}#landbg div.howto img {	margin: 20px 35px 0 35px;	padding: 0;	border: 0;}#landbg div.illus {	height: 386px;	width: 359px;	float: left;	margin: 10px 0 0 50px;}#landbg div.illus div.text {	height: 60px;	text-align: center;	color: #666666;	font-size: 18px;	line-height: 20px;	letter-spacing: -1px;	margin: 0;	padding: 5px;}#landbg div.illus a { color: #cccccc; }/* selling book  page */.ppc_title2{       text-align:left;       font-size:16px;       padding:0;       margin: 30px 30px 0 0;       color: #00578a;       }   .ppc_p{text-align:left; font-size:14px; padding:0; margin: 10px 30px 0 0;}/*twif custom */.title01{font-size:30px;font-family:Arial,Helvetica,sans-serif;text-align:center;margin: -10px 0 0 0;font-weight:strong;color:#666;}.blue01{color:#00578a;}.blue1_01{color:#0588bc;}.green01{color:#298f00;}.attention{font-weight:bold;}#innerpg{width: 780px; padding: 0px 10px 20px 10px;}.center{text-align:center;}      .video01{width: 610px; margin:0px auto;}